According to 6Wresearch internal database and industry insights, the Global Automated Trading Market was valued at USD 24.6 Billion in 2024 and is expected to reach USD 61.2 Billion by 2031, growing at a compound annual growth rate of 8.62% during the forecast period (2025-2031).
The global automated trading market is experiencing significant growth driven by technological advancements, increasing adoption of algorithmic trading strategies, and the need for faster and more efficient trade execution. Automated trading systems use computer algorithms to execute trades at high speeds, reducing human error and emotional decision-making. Key players in the market include software providers, brokerage firms, and financial institutions. The market is expected to continue expanding as more traders and investors recognize the benefits of automated trading, such as improved accuracy, lower transaction costs, and increased market liquidity. Regulatory developments and advancements in artificial intelligence and machine learning are also shaping the future of automated trading, making it a dynamic and evolving segment of the financial industry.

Government policies related to the Global Automated Trading Market vary by country, but generally focus on regulating the use of algorithms in trading to ensure market integrity, transparency, and investor protection. Some common policies include setting standards for algorithmic trading systems, implementing circuit breakers to prevent market disruptions, requiring registration and reporting of algorithmic trading activities, and monitoring for market manipulation. In some cases, governments may also impose taxes or fees on high-frequency trading to discourage excessive speculation. Overall, the aim of these policies is to balance the benefits of automated trading, such as increased efficiency and liquidity, with the need to mitigate potential risks and safeguard financial stability in the global market.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
